
The Bharatiya Janata Party (BJP) has officially declared its candidates for the upcoming assembly by-elections, which are slated to occur in November alongside the Bihar state elections. Significant nominations include Aga Syed Mohsin for the Budgam constituency in Jammu and Kashmir and Babulal Soren for the Ghatsila seat in Jharkhand. Across the nation, by-elections will be held on November 11 in eight assembly constituencies located in Jammu and Kashmir, Rajasthan, Jharkhand, Telangana, Punjab, Odisha, and Mizoram. The official announcement of the election schedule and candidate lists underscores the imminent political activity. Vote counting will take place on November 14.
The BJP has put forward Aga Syed Mohsin for Budgam (constituency 27) and also potentially for Nagrota (constituency 77) in Jammu and Kashmir, where Sushri Devyani Rana is also listed. In Jharkhand, Babulal Soren will contest from the Ghatsila (ST) constituency (45). Jay Dholakia is the party’s candidate for Nuapada (constituency 71) in Odisha, and Lankala Deepak Reddy will represent the BJP in Telangana’s Jubilee Hills (constituency 61).
The vacancies have arisen from a mix of circumstances. In Budgam, the seat became available after Omar Abdullah chose to keep his Ganderbal seat. Nagrota’s by-election is being held after the passing of sitting BJP MLA Devender Singh Rana. Rajasthan’s Anta constituency will see a bypoll following the disqualification of BJP MLA Kanwar Lal Meena. The Ghatsila seat in Jharkhand is vacant due to the death of JMM leader Ramdas Soren. In Telangana, the Jubilee Hills seat is open following the demise of BRS MLA Maganti Gopinath. Punjab’s Tarn Taran seat by-election is a result of the death of AAP MLA Kashmir Singh Sohal. Odisha’s Nuapada seat is vacant after the passing of BJD MLA Rajendra Dholakia, and Mizoram’s Dampa seat by-election is due to the death of MNF MLA Lalrintluanga Sailo.
